A clogged up filter can cause an over-rich condition that will make hot starting difficult. Clean/replace the filter. The next time it won't start when hot, check for spark. If no spark, the ignition coil could be on it's way out. Make sure there isn't a safety switch that is getting hot enough to expand the contacts with too tight clearance between them.

Otherwise, could be a carb gasket leak, or the cab needs cleaning/adjusting, or too much ethenol in the fuel.
